Anti-anxiety drugs are usually recommended for phobias, depression, panic problems, insomnia along with other mental-health troubles. Medications such as Prozac, Xanas or Cymbalta are just a few good examples of the very lengthy checklist of anti-anxiety drugs that keep disorder signs and symptoms under management, permitting one to carry on with every day actions.

There are several categories or groups of anti-anxiety drugs, classified according to the response they set off at the levels of the central nervous system. You will find:

-tranquilizers;
-serotonin reuptake inhibitors;
-tricyclic antidepressants;
-atypical antidepressants;
-monoamine oxidase inhibotors (MAOI);
-beta-blockers.

Side effects of anti-anxiety drugs

Nausea or vomiting, stomach upset, weight increase, headaches, sleepiness, anxiety, sexual difficulties and uneasiness might seem throughout the administration of anti-anxiety drugs.

Drug interactions

Anti-anxiety drugs should not be utilized in parallel with other medicines. The most dangerous, even deadly combinations seem whenever you make use of sleeping pills, pain killers or alcoholic beverages. The only real method to decrease the toxic influence would be to take lower doses, but only according to physician's orders.

Antihistamines (anti-allergy drugs) and over-the-counter cold medicines can also make a dangerous combination with anti-anxiety drugs. You need to always talk to your doctor before taking any kind of pills in parallel.

Special warnings

Individuals more than 65, pregnant ladies and patients with a history of substance abuse should make use of anti-anxiety drugs with extreme caution. This kind of individuals are exposed to higher risks, consequently the health-related treatment should be started on physician's orders and carried on under close monitoring.
